    Tap Safari and attempt to load a webpage (try any webpage). If you can load a webpage, then your device has Internet access. If you are unable to load a webpage, follow these troubleshooting steps.Try to use an alternate Internet connection if available:
    Try a different Wi-Fi connection
    If your iOS device has an active cellular data plan, tap Settings > Wi-Fi and turn off Wi-Fi.
    If the affected email account is provided by your Internet provider, see if your issue is resolved while connected to your home Wi-Fi network.*
    Log in to your email provider's website to ensure that the account is active and the password is correct.
    Restart your iOS device.
    Delete the affected email account from your device.
    Tap Settings > Mail, Contacts, Calendars.
    Choose the affected email account, then tap Delete Account.
    Add your account again.

    Dave,
    Travis has captured all the facets of the problem. I will only add that the surest way to send to AOL is to use Plain Text. This has always been the advice with Mail (i.e., not use RTF to AOL recipients) but additional factors have been added by Mail 2.0. Whenever RTF is used, along with attachments, and there is furthermore a mixture of fonts utilized, Mail converts to use HTML, and changes the status of files attached, even for users other than AOL. The most common sources of mixed font usage are from a Signature, or from text included in replying, or forwarding.
    When sending to AOL users, continue to use Windows Friendly, but also use Plain Text. If you do not wish to set Plain Text as the default in Compose, then on these messages, click on Format in the Menu Bar, and choose Make Plain Text on an individual message.
